Bridgewater College issues shelter in place after report of active shooter

BRIDGEWATER, Va. (WAVY) — Bridgewater College has asked students and staff to shelter in place after reports of an active shooter on campus Tuesday afternoon.




In a series of tweets, Bridgewater officials said that State Police were on the scene and more information would be released when it’s available.

The small liberal arts college (enrollment around 1,800 undergraduates) in the Shenandoah Valley is just about 15 minutes down Interstate 81 from JMU.
